+On UNIX when POSIX threads are available, a separate library libyazthread
+is created. Programmers should link with that library and the yaz library
+when using threads. The reason for the split was that some applications
+on Linux, such as Apache, doesn't work well when using shared objects that
+relies on threads.

+Added SSL support for the COMSTACK. You start yaz-client and yaz-ztest
+(or any frontend server) in SSL mode by specifying ssl: followed by
+address.
